  • UK: /sɪˈnɒd.ɪk/
  • General-American: /sɪˈnɑd.ɪk/

Meaning 1

Of, related to or produced by a synod; synodal.

Meaning 2

Of or pertaining to the conjunction of two or more heavenly bodies.

Examples

  • a synodical month
  • the synodical revolution of the moon or a planet

Etymology

From Latin synodicus, from Ancient Greek συνοδικός (sunodikós, “of or related to an assembly or meeting”). Equivalent to synod + -ic.
